Abstract

The utility model discloses a coil for a high-power transformer, which comprises an upper split coil and a lower split coil in parallel connection and adopting foil windings. The coil for the high-power transformer provided by the utility model has the advantages that the traditional high-power transformer is split into the upper part and the lower part, so that the requirement of a foil winding machine to the core shaft length can be satisfied, the coil suitable for the high-power transformer can be produced, and also, various shortcomings in winding the high-power transformer with wires can be overcome.

Background technology
For jumbo transformer, its coil is adopted wire-wound usually at present, advantage is that the buying and the coiling of wire rod is convenient, but shortcoming is also quite obvious:
When (1) adopting wire-wound, coil processings that must replace, the just bigger loss of appearance easily when transposition is incomplete;
(2) the wound coil winding is lifted one's head and all is difficult to control in design with on the technology with the welding of copper bar outlet, is the key that influences the transformer quality;
(3) during the wire-wound low-voltage coil, the low pressure helical angle is big especially, and the short-circuit force that causes is big especially, and is also strict more to the fastening requirement of coil.
Part producer adopts paper tinsel formula winding to the high-power transformer coil, but because of there being following problems, also is difficult to operation:
(1) the foil winding equipment mandrel length of using at present mostly is two paper tinsel 1.4m greatly, and when manufacturing and designing the coil of larger capacity, its coil itself has surpassed mandrel length, can't use this equipment to finish;
(2) the low-voltage coil paper tinsel formula winding of larger capacity adopts two paper tinsel coilings usually, and welds with big copper bar or aluminium row, and the intensity that welding will reach and other requirement are difficult to guarantee, influence the crudy of coil;
(3) paper tinsel of larger capacity transformer is around material, do not have producer can satisfy dimensional requirement to foil.
